The Pharmacology of Pitavastatin Calcium
Pitavastatin calcium is a member of the statin class of drugs, which are commonly used to lower cholesterol levels. It works by inhibiting the enzyme HMG-CoA reductase, which is responsible for the production of cholesterol in the body. This leads to a decrease in the amount of cholesterol in the blood, reducing the risk of cardiovascular diseases such as heart attacks and strokes.
When taken orally, pitavastatin calcium is rapidly absorbed and reaches peak plasma concentrations within 1-2 hours. It is primarily metabolized by the liver and has a half-life of approximately 12 hours. The majority of the drug is excreted in the feces, with a small amount being eliminated in the urine.
